WebMar 29, 2024 · One technique is based on the second-order backward differentiation formula (BDF2), and the other, called Crank–Nicolson, is based on the midpoint quadrature rule. Since the BDF2 method is a two-step scheme, it is not well suited to time step adaptation. WebThe 2D Crank-Nicholson scheme is essentially the same as the 1D version, we simply use the operator splitting technique to extend the method to higher dimensions. Explicitly, the scheme looks like this: where Step 1. evolve half time step on x direction with y direction variance attached where Step 2. evolve another half time step on y ...
